WASHINGTON (AP) ? President Barack Obama will host President John Evans Atta Mills of Ghana for a meeting in the Oval Office on Thursday afternoon.
Obama met Mills in July 2009, and the White House says the president welcomes the opportunity to reciprocate the hospitality he and first lady Michelle Obama received during their visit to the West African nation.
The two leaders will discuss shared objectives in advancing development as well as commercial and economic ties between the two nations.
